Lamborghini Aventador Problems by Year
The Aventador is the definitive modern Lamborghini flagship: huge V12 performance, a carbon tub, and dramatic styling. The engine itself is generally strong, but the single-clutch ISR transmission, lift hardware, and battery-sensitive electronics still make condition and usage pattern critical.

View Lamborghini Aventador DirectoryBuying Tips for the Lamborghini Aventador
- ✓Do not mistake normal low-speed ISR jerkiness for a fault, but be wary of warning lights, refusal to select gears, or badly flaring shifts
- ✓Operate the nose-lift system repeatedly and inspect the front suspension area for any sign of hydraulic seepage
- ✓Check the car has lived on a battery conditioner because voltage drops trigger all sorts of alarming but sometimes misleading faults
- ✓Inspect tyre age and carbon-ceramic brake condition carefully because consumables are hugely expensive on these cars
